4.4 Receiving a sender's document with an instruction of this machine (Polling RX) 4 4.4 Receiving a sender's document with an instruction of this machine (Polling RX) Polling RX is a function that sends an original loaded in the sender side or an original saved by a polling TX reservation following a recipient's instruction. This is convenient when communication costs are to be borne by the receiver. Tips - Up to 255 destinations can be specified. - When using a One-Touch Dial Key, up to 32 destinations can be specified. - When using Speed Dial, up to 250 destinations can be specified. - When entering a fax number, up to 16 destinations can be specified. - The polling RX function supports F-code communication. 1 Press the Function key. 2 Use +, to select [POLLING RX], and press the OK key. 3 Specify a destination. % For details on how to specify a destination, refer to page 3-7 or page 3-13. 4 To enter a polling ID or password, press the , key. % When not entering a polling ID or password, press the OK key, and go to Step 7. 5 Enter a polling ID with up to 20 digits using the Keypad, and press the OK key. % To correct a numeric value, press the Clear/Stop key. 6 Enter a password with up to 20 digits using the Keypad, and press the OK key. % To correct a numeric value, press the Clear/Stop key. 7 To specify multiple destinations, select [ADD], and repeat Steps 3 to 6. 8 Press the Start key. bizhub 215 4-8
